Transaction 4e5cc783eb145e3a3515d284f186a628b2e68abf560693e3dba2bf358c02a3ca

1 Input
2 Outputs
  • 4e5cc783eb145e3a3515d284f186a628b2e68abf560693e3dba2bf358c02a3ca:0
  • value  11828562
    address  38hUZWDT7rjFG1WjXxWdhXfk1ecJiKX8Xt
  • 4e5cc783eb145e3a3515d284f186a628b2e68abf560693e3dba2bf358c02a3ca:1
  • value  258051761
    address  3CctDUpUKiQTbJmPxxeLbUBWxfAr8mtjPe